What Are Dental Retainers:
Dental retainers are custom-made devices designed to hold your teeth in their new positions after braces. They prevent teeth from shifting back to their original alignment, ensuring the hard work of your orthodontic treatment remains intact.
Types of Dental Retainers:
1. Fixed Retainers:
These are permanent retainers bonded to the back of your teeth.
Ideal for ensuring continuous alignment.
Require regular cleaning to prevent plaque buildup.
2. Removable Retainers:
These can be taken out for eating or brushing.
Commonly made of plastic or acrylic with a metal wire.
Easy to clean and replace if necessary.
3. Clear Retainers:
Transparent and discreet, similar to aligners.
Lightweight and comfortable for daily wear.
Perfect for individuals seeking an inconspicuous option.
Why Are Retainers Essential After Braces:
Stabilize Teeth Position:
Teeth need time to settle into their new positions after braces are removed. Retainers ensure they remain aligned.
Prevent Relapse:
Without retainers, teeth can shift back due to natural tendencies and daily pressures.
Maintain Bite Alignment:
Retainers help preserve the corrected bite achieved during orthodontic treatment.
Long-Term Benefits:
Protects your investment in orthodontic care by maintaining the results for years to come.
How to Use Dental Retainers Properly:
Follow Orthodontist’s Instructions:
Wear your retainer for the recommended duration, whether full-time or only at night.
Keep Retainers Clean:
Wash removable retainers with mild soap and water daily.
Avoid using hot water to prevent warping.
Store Retainers Safely:
Use a protective case when not in use to avoid damage.
Keep them away from pets and small children.
Visit Your Dentist Regularly:
Schedule check-ups to monitor the condition of your retainers and overall oral health.
Common Myths About Retainers:
“You Don’t Need Retainers if Your Teeth Are Straight”:
Teeth naturally shift over time due to aging and jaw movements, even if they appear straight initially.
“Retainers Are Uncomfortable”:
Modern designs ensure a snug fit and minimal discomfort, making retainers easy to wear daily.
“Once Worn for a Year, Retainers Are No Longer Necessary”:
While the initial wear is intensive, nighttime use is recommended indefinitely to maintain alignment.

Signs You May Need a New Retainer:
Cracks or Breakage:
Replace your retainer if it shows visible signs of wear.
Poor Fit:
A loose or tight retainer may no longer be effective.
Odor or Staining:
Persistent smells or discoloration indicate it’s time for a new one.
Discomfort:
If your retainer causes pain, consult your orthodontist for adjustments.
